Cleaning, maintenance, and
Lubrication
Anytime any maintenance or re-
pairs are done (including clear-
ing jams), FIRST:
1.
Disconnect the Nailer/Stapler from the
air hose.
2.
Empty Magazine completely.
3.
Attempt to fire the Nailer/Stapler into a
piece of scrap wood to ensure that it is
disconnected and is incapable of firing
any staples.
4.
Always empty and leave magazine
open during maintenance. The
magazine is spring-loaded and
may cause parts or a fastener to
fly out of the Nailer/Stapler.
